Foundation Overview
Based in San Antonio, TX, Clara Freshour Nelson Foundation has awarded 27 grants totaling $3,764,413 to organizations in Texas, Tennessee and 2 other states across the US. Individual grants range from $500 to $355,000, with a median award of $20,250.

Form 990-PF Research Tips
- Review Part XV for detailed grant recipient information and funding purposes
- Check Part I for total assets, annual giving amounts, and payout requirements
- Examine Part VIII for key personnel compensation and board structure
- Look for trends across multiple years to understand giving patterns
